The Uyapar, Dr. Raúl Leoni Otero de Guiaparo and Isabel Gómez Pediatric Hospitals, located in Ciudad Guayana, Caroní municipality of Bolívar state, were connected by CANTV to the fiber optic network through the Aba Ultra service, as part of the Dr. José Gregorio Hernández Hospital Recovery Plan.
To complete the project, the company's technical staff laid 1,950 meters of optical fiber and installed the necessary infrastructure to bring connectivity to the administrative and operational areas of the three healthcare centers.
According to a press release, among the interconnected spaces are administrative areas, emergency for adults, pediatrics, obstetrics and operating rooms, among others. Health centers will also have Ultra Zones, which will allow Internet access by scanning a QR code in enabled areas.
Dilimar Ágreda, IT coordinator of the Venezuelan Social Security Institute (IVSS) in the Guiana region, highlighted the improvement in connectivity and its contribution to the administrative processes of healthcare centers.
“We have streamlined response times. We no longer need to travel to any other area, both internal and external, to manage the procedures; we process everything via the web and respond in a timely manner to requests,” said Ágreda.
